Market Cap & Net Worth: amalphi ag (AMI)
amalphi ag (F:AMI) has a market capitalization of $6.40 Million (€6.24 Million) as of March 18, 2026. Listed on the F stock exchange, this Germany-based company holds position #46628 globally and #7770 in its home market, demonstrating a 17.61% increase in market value over the past year.
Market capitalization, also known as net worth in stock markets, is calculated by multiplying amalphi ag's stock price €0.33 by its total outstanding shares 18669869 (18.67 Million).

| Year | Market Cap (USD) | Revenue (USD) | Net Income (USD) | P/S Ratio | P/E Ratio |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2015 | $42.47 Million | $1.71 Million | -$1.19 Million | 24.83x | N/A |
| 2016 | $51.58 Million | $1.83 Million | -$882.79K | 28.14x | N/A |
| 2017 | $41.60 Million | $1.96 Million | -$651.49K | 21.22x | N/A |
| 2018 | $42.89 Million | $2.06 Million | -$808.44K | 20.82x | N/A |
| 2019 | $60.18 Million | $2.41 Million | -$574.30K | 24.98x | N/A |
| 2020 | $80.13 Million | $2.50 Million | -$1.11 Million | 32.02x | N/A |
| 2021 | $58.26 Million | $3.51 Million | -$4.18 Million | 16.59x | N/A |
| 2022 | $32.00 Million | $1.66 Million | -$5.33 Million | 19.29x | N/A |
| 2023 | $15.14 Million | $1.36 Million | -$4.29 Million | 11.16x | N/A |
| 2024 | $14.95 Million | $1.58 Million | -$3.62 Million | 9.44x | N/A |
